Default Lindsey's ladies

Are there any other Lindsey songs that include a woman's name in the title or lyrics?

Lola - reference unclear
Stephanie - Stevie Nicks
Mary Lee Jones - reference unclear
Oh Diane - reference unclear
Caroline - Carol Anne Harris
Miranda - probably Anne Heche
(see lyrics speculation at this bn.net page)
"Annie" in Down On Rodeo - Anne Heche

Any songs I'm missing?
No overt reference to Cheri Caspari?

All help appreciated.
